Lil Wayne is on the cover of Rolling Stone, the issue will be on stands January 21st. In this very candid interview Wayne confesses that he is the ranking UNO champion and dishes on his eight month "T.I. and Vic Vacation" in building C-76, cell 23 at Rikers. While In prison he read biographies and The BIBLE:  
Biographies like Jimi Hendrix, Jim Morrison, Marvin Gaye, Joan Jett, Vince Lombardi and Anthony Kiedis. "[Kiedis'] Scar Tissue was really good," he says. "I also read the Bible for the first time. It was deep! I liked the parts where some character was once this, but he ended up being that. Like he'd be dissing Jesus, and then he ends up being a saint. That was cool."
?Wayne Confesses that another inmate took the wrap for him:
He spent his final month in jail in solitary after he was caught with an iPod charger in his cell. It could have been worse: He also had a watch with an MP3 player on it, but another inmate took the rap. "He was a solid nigga," says Wayne. "Shout-out to Charles...Solitary was the worst. No TV. No radio. No commissary. Basically you're in there 23 hours a day." The only upside was he had a window where he could watch cars go by. "I used to sit at that motherfucker all day," he says.
